Zero-impact cooling at the Famila supermarket

Gruppo Maxi Di Srl chose Arneg to develop the entire food refrigeration system and to equip its new store in the Vicenza Province, with Arneg refrigerated cabinets.
Maxi Di’s goal was to create an environmentally-sustainable system, using a zero-impact gas, while at the same time ensuring the highest efficiency on the market. Once the objective was defined and a tailor-made solution was designed for the customer, Arneg decided to involve CAREL in the project, looking to innovative modulating ejector technology to help meet these ambitious goals.

Regarding the CO2 compressor rack, controlled by the pRack pR300T, three Carel EmJ modulating ejectors were used, for a total capacity of 185 kW. This solution brings energy savings during the summer of up to of 25%, when the outdoor temperature is higher, but also in winter, via the heat recovery system that provides heating inside the building. One essential feature of the ejector solution is continuous modulation that, through dedicated control algorithms, allows the system to continuously adapt to the variations in operating conditions that are typical of refrigeration systems.
